Handover — Top Floor Quiet Room

Priya, the quiet room on level 9 at Calder House is now bookable again after the ventilation fix. Please keep the blinds down until the glare film arrives, and log any booking clashes with facilities. The door lock was rekeyed on Tuesday, so use the new code below.

badge for fajog-fahap: bdg-G-50

**Ticket: Drift detected in Wayfare driver-assignment heuristic**

During the quarterly audit we found the production Wayfare assignment service diverging from its declared configuration. The distance-weighting and fairness parameters were modified outside the change process, altering how drivers are matched to routes. Requesting security review before we restore baseline. The currently deployed values are listed here.

config for tagaf-bawif:
[norok]
host = norok.ordinworks.local
user = norok_svc
database = norok_prod

## Escalation

If the ProctorFlow review queue exceeds 400 pending sessions for more than 15 minutes, page the on-duty triage lead via the rotation board. If the lead does not acknowledge within 10 minutes, restart the queue workers per section 4 and log the action. For anything involving suspected integrity incidents, escalate directly by writing to the address below.

escalation mailbox, kaweg-kahif: druwyn.sordor@nelvroworks.corp

Minutes — Management Meeting, Vexlor Industries

Attendees agreed to a write-down of aging stock at the Draymoor warehouse, chiefly the Corvex-3 fittings line. Finance confirmed the adjustment will post this quarter. Marta Delven will brief auditors; operations will clear shelf space by month-end. For the incoming director: disposal options are still open. The confidential note on forward plans follows below.

internal memo for kajef-bagaf: Silionax Freight is in early talks to buy Silathax Freight for about $30.4 million. The Aldael launch date is January 3, and nothing goes to the press before then.